9 Reasons to Cut Back on Sugar: Sweeten Your Health

Sugar, that sweet temptation, often lurks in our food and drinks, seemingly harmless. However, excessive sugar intake can have serious consequences for your health. Here are nine reasons why cutting back on added sugar is a smart move:

1. Weight Management: Excess sugar easily turns into fat, contributing to [weight gain] and [obesity].

2. Blood Sugar Control: High sugar intake can lead to [insulin resistance], a precursor to [type 2 diabetes].

3. Heart Health: Sugar overload can increase [triglycerides] and [LDL cholesterol], raising your risk of [heart disease].

4. Liver Health: Excessive sugar can lead to [fatty liver disease], potentially progressing to [cirrhosis].

5. Dental Health: Sugar feeds bacteria in your mouth, increasing the risk of [cavities] and [gum disease].

6. Energy Levels: While sugar provides a quick burst of energy, it leads to [sugar crashes] and [fatigue] later on.

7. Mood Swings: Sugar can trigger [mood swings] and even [depression] in some individuals.

8. Skin Health: Excess sugar contributes to [inflammation] and can worsen [acne] and other [skin conditions].

9. Overall Well-being: Cutting down on sugar can improve your [mental clarity], boost your [immune system], and promote overall [well-being].
